Wildlife Protection Act

The Wildlife (Protection) Act 1972 prohibits hunting of any wild animal in any of its schedules. The killing and trade of any wild animal is punishable with heavy penalties.

Wildlife Crime Penalty
Hunting of any animal, bird, insect etc inside a Sanctuary or National Park Jail Term for not less than 1 year but may extend to 6 years fine which shall not be less than Rs. 5000/-
